A mathematical skills support session covering the normal distribution, skewness, and parametric assumptions, as applied to biology and psychology topics.

Class experience

US Grade 10 - 12
Beginner - Intermediate Level
Describe a normal distribution.
Give examples of variables that fit a normal or non-normal distribution pattern.
Identify positive or negative skew.
Understand how skewed distributions can affect the reliability of statistics.
